Probing the Plasticity and Correlation of LLM Value Systems: LLM Value Rankings are Not Stable (2026.findings-acl)

| Challenge: | Large Language Models (LLMs) have similar value rankings but little is known about how susceptible they are to external influence and how different values are correlated with each other. |
| Approach: | They propose to use 6 different value transformation prompting methods to examine the plasticity of LLM value systems by comparing them with 8 LLMs. |
| Outcome: | The proposed methods are effective on 8 LLMs and 3 families. |

Revisiting LLM Value Probing Strategies: Are They Robust and Expressive? (2025.emnlp-main)

| Challenge: | Existing value probing methods that capture in-context information and predict models’ real-world actions are limited and lack systematic comparisons. |
| Approach: | They compare three widely used value probing methods: token likelihood, sequence perplexity, and text generation. |
| Outcome: | The proposed methods exhibit large variances under non-semantic perturbations in prompts and option formats, with sequence perplexity being the most robust overall. |

Internal Value Alignment in Large Language Models through Controlled Value Vector Activation (2025.acl-long)

| Challenge: | Existing LLMs do not possess consistent values, but many have been developed to align them at the behavioral level, including supervised fine-tuning (SFT) and reinforcement learning from human feedback (RLHF). |
| Approach: | They propose a Controlled Value Vector Activation method that directly aligns the internal values of Large Language Models by interpreting how a value is encoded in their latent representations. |
| Outcome: | The proposed method achieves highest success rate across 10 basic values without hurting model performance and fluency, and ensures target values even with opposite and potentially malicious input prompts. |
